Jypeli 4
The simple game programming library
Julkiset jäsenfunktiot | Ominaisuudet | Tapahtumat
AxleJoint luokkareferenssi

Saranaliitos kahden olion välille. Lisää...

Luokan AxleJoint luokkakaavio
Destroyable

Lista kaikista jäsenistä.

Julkiset jäsenfunktiot

 AxleJoint (PhysicsObject obj)
 Kiinnittää olion akselilla pelikenttään.
 AxleJoint (PhysicsObject obj, Vector axlePosition)
 Luo uuden akseliliitoksen olion ja pisteen välille.
 AxleJoint (PhysicsObject firstObject, PhysicsObject secondObject, Vector axlePosition)
 Luo uuden akseliliitoksen kahden olion välille.
 AxleJoint (PhysicsObject firstObject, PhysicsObject secondObject)
 Luo uuden akseliliitoksen kahden olion välille. Liitos sijoitetaan toisen olion keskipisteeseen.
void Destroy ()
 Tuhoaa liitoksen.
void Dispose ()

Ominaisuudet

PhysicsObject Object1 [get, set]
 Ensimmäinen olio.
PhysicsObject Object2 [get, set]
 Toinen olio (null jos ensimmäinen olio on sidottu pisteeseen)
Vector AxlePoint [get]
 Pyörimisakselin (tämänhetkiset) koordinaatit.
double Softness [get, set]
 Liitoksen pehmeys eli kuinka paljon sillä on liikkumavaraa.
bool IsDestroyed [get]
 Onko liitos tuhottu.

Tapahtumat

Action Destroyed
 Tapahtuu kun liitos on tuhottu.

Yksityiskohtainen selite

Saranaliitos kahden olion välille.


Rakentajien & purkajien dokumentaatio

AxleJoint ( PhysicsObject  obj) [inline]

Kiinnittää olion akselilla pelikenttään.

Parametrit:
objOlio
AxleJoint ( PhysicsObject  obj,
Vector  axlePosition 
) [inline]

Luo uuden akseliliitoksen olion ja pisteen välille.

Parametrit:
objEnsimmäinen olio
axlePositionLiitoksen akselin paikka
AxleJoint ( PhysicsObject  firstObject,
PhysicsObject  secondObject,
Vector  axlePosition 
) [inline]

Luo uuden akseliliitoksen kahden olion välille.

Parametrit:
firstObjectEnsimmäinen olio
secondObjectToinen olio
axlePositionLiitoksen akselin paikka
AxleJoint ( PhysicsObject  firstObject,
PhysicsObject  secondObject 
) [inline]

Luo uuden akseliliitoksen kahden olion välille. Liitos sijoitetaan toisen olion keskipisteeseen.

Parametrit:
firstObjectEnsimmäinen olio
secondObjectToinen olio

Jäsenfunktioiden dokumentaatio

void Destroy ( ) [inline]

Tuhoaa liitoksen.

Toteuttaa luokan Destroyable.


Ominaisuuksien dokumentaatio

Vector AxlePoint [get]

Pyörimisakselin (tämänhetkiset) koordinaatit.

bool IsDestroyed [get]

Onko liitos tuhottu.

Toteuttaa luokan Destroyable.

PhysicsObject Object1 [get, set]

Ensimmäinen olio.

PhysicsObject Object2 [get, set]

Toinen olio (null jos ensimmäinen olio on sidottu pisteeseen)

double Softness [get, set]

Liitoksen pehmeys eli kuinka paljon sillä on liikkumavaraa.


Tapahtumien dokumentaatio

Action Destroyed

Tapahtuu kun liitos on tuhottu.

Toteuttaa luokan Destroyable.


Dokumentaatio tälle luokalle luotiin seuraavasta tiedostosta:
 Kaikki Luokat Nimiavaruudet Funktiot Muuttujat Luettelotyypit Ominaisuudet Tapahtumat